With all this said, the cold outbreak this November is really just the result of an early bend in the jet stream (early as these bends typically happen not until December) that shot upward to the arctic and then shot southward into the center of the USA. That is not unusual. This is the typical way severe arctic cold is transported southward, though it is impressive for mid November, it is still just weather. However, the fact that this southward push of an arctic air mass contained air that so cold that it shattered long standing records by so many degrees is certainly not a sign that the earth is having difficulty losing heat to space in the 24 hour darkness of the arctic winter. The arctic push south is just weather. The fact that so early in the season there has been enough cooling in the arctic darkness to shatter such long standing records is an eye opener.
